Healthcare Consultant - Contract Opportunity


  • London
  • Strategy consulting
  • Healthcare industry
  • Contract outside IR35
  • Initial contract duration of 3 months, with the potential for extension


My client, a boutique strategy consultancy, is currently seeking an individual to join their team as a Healthcare Consultant on a contract basis. In this role, you will have the opportunity to work as an Analyst, Senior Analyst or Consultant, depending on your level of experience. You will be responsible for strategic projects focusing on demand capacity planning, process improvement, and operational efficiency within the healthcare sector.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Analyse healthcare data to identify trends and opportunities for improvement in demand capacity planning.
  • Develop and implement strategies to optimize operational processes and improve efficiency.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to understand their needs and provide strategic guidance on healthcare initiatives.
  • Utilize your expertise to drive positive change and deliver measurable results within healthcare organizations.
  • Ideally, bring experience within the NHS to ensure familiarity with the healthcare landscape and regulatory requirements.


Requirements:

  • Previous experience in healthcare consulting, analysis, or related fields.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ills with the ability to interpret complex data sets.
  • Demonstrated understanding of demand capacity planning and process improvement methodologies.
  • Familiarity with the NHS system is highly desirable.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with stakeholders at all levels.
